TURA: The Local Truck Owners and Drivers Committee from Tura have expressed unhappiness over the notification restricting the movement of heavy trucks on the town’s roads.

 The apprehension by the truckers comes after they misinterpreted the recent notification on restrictions issued by the west Garo Hills Superintendent of Police on Wednesday. According to the notification, heavy trucks from outside bringing in supplies into the town would be allowed to ply only from 8 pm onwards up to 7 am the next morning.

 However, there was no restriction on the plying of local trucks and the same would be applicable only to those ferrying their shipment into the town from outside.
